一步一步SharePoint 2007之十一:实现Form认证(1)——生成用户数据库

摘要

在改好网站徽标后,我有些飘飘然了,想把做好的网站给其他公司的朋友看看,让他们也羡慕羡慕。

可是,这个网站只允许域用户登录,我的朋友不是域中的成员,那么怎么样才能给他们看呢?

为了让我的朋友能够访问我的网站,我必须实现用户的Form认证。目前在网上流传着好多篇实现Form 认证的文章,可惜都讲解得不够详细,且错误百出。为此,我有必要重新写一篇实现Form认证的文章。

下面我将记录实现Form认证的过程,本篇文章只讲述生成用户数据库,这是非常简单的一步。

正文

考虑到实现Form认证的文章共有40多幅截图,截图总大小超过超过3M,为了尽量减少打开网页的时间 ,本篇文章将被分割成几个小的部分。因此而给大家带来的阅读不便,就请海涵了:)

在这里,笔者有必要提醒大家要谨慎学习本篇文章。这是因为实现Form认证后,您的网站将不能再在 SharePoint Designer中打开(呵呵,至少笔者尚未找到解决方案,如果读者有好的实现方案,欢迎共享 !)。因此,除非您的网站已经开发完毕,准备发布了,否则请不要实现Form认证。当然,如果您不嫌麻 烦,愿意把实现Form认证的所有步骤反向操作一次,那也未尝不可:)

网上传闻,Form认证有如鸡肋,原因是Form认证必须使用Microsoft公司生成的数据库,这对于已经有 用户数据库的企业来说,就是一个不折不扣的鸡肋。

不过不管怎样,作为区别于SharePoint 2003的一个极大的亮点,Form认证还是值得期待的。相信在正 式版出来时,鸡肋会变成一个肥油油的鸡大腿:)

下面将记录每一步的实现过程。

1、首先打开命令行工具,切换到图中写出的路径,然后运行aspnet_regsql命令。

时间: 2024-10-03 13:07:34

一步一步SharePoint 2007之十一:实现Form认证(1)——生成用户数据库的相关文章

一步一步SharePoint 2007之四十一

实现Search(4)--设定爬网Schedule 摘要 上一篇文章中,我们实际上已经实现了Search功能了. 但是,我们发现,如果我再上传一个文档,则无论怎样都搜索不到,这是为什么呢? 本篇文章将介绍在SharePoint中实现Search的最后一部分--设定爬网Schedule. 正文 下面将记录每一步的操作过程. 1.首先进入Document Center中的Documents列表页面,并上传一个名为 "www.eallies.com.doc"的文档. 2.回到上一篇文章中提到

一步一步SharePoint 2007之三十一

实现文档Event Handler(3)--附加Handler程序 摘要 本篇文章将介绍实现文档Event Handler的第三部分--附加Handler程序. 正文 下面将记录每一步的操作过程. 1.首先打开我的网站,依次点击Document Center.Documents,进入Documents列表页面. 2.在Documents列表界面中点击Settings,在弹出的菜单中选择Document Library Settings,即进入Customize Documents设置页面.

SharePoint 2007入门教程

一步一步SharePoint 2007之一:安装SharePoint 一步一步SharePoint 2007之二:配置SharePoint 一步一步SharePoint 2007之三:创建Web Application 一步一步SharePoint 2007之四:创建Site 一步一步SharePoint 2007之五:向网站中添加一个子网站 一步一步SharePoint 2007之六:改变一个网站的导航栏 一步一步SharePoint 2007之七:改变导航栏中项目的标题和内容 一步一步Sha

SharePoint 2013 配置基于AD的Form认证

前 言 配置SharePoint 2013基于AD的Form认证,主要有三步: 1. 修改管理中心的web.config: 2. 修改STS Application的web.config: 3. 修改Web应用程序的web.config并开启FBA: 首先,修改CA的web.config,一般在不知道端口号的时候(因为创建CA的时候,即使我们修改了端口号,创建后也会使用默认的那个,但是访问却使用我们填写的那个),我们选择在IIS中找到CA文件路径,如下图: 通常我们应该先进行web.config

一步一步SharePoint 2007之二:配置SharePoint

摘要 SharePoint安装完毕后,还需要运行配置向导才能开始正式开始SharePoint之旅. 由于SharePoint的几乎所有网页.配置文件都存放在数据库中,所以配置过程中会自动生成几个数据 库,如果您以前安装过SharePoint,那么,现在是时候把以前的数据库删除了:)不过,记得备份哦,删错 了笔者可没法负责了啊:) 呵呵,感觉Microsoft公司可以把这步跟安装放到一起哦,要不然那么辛苦的安装上去了,结果配置不 成功,那不是很冤枉吗?! 正文 不用说了,配置SharePoint之

一步一步SharePoint 2007之二十二

完美解决实现Form认证后无法再用SharePoint Designer编辑网站的问题 摘要 前面的文章中,我们采用"曲线救国"的方式解决实现Form认证后无法再用SharePoint Designer编辑网站的问题,还甚至说Microsoft公司并未考虑这个问题. 这两天在国外的网上闲逛,偶然看到一篇关于这个问题文章,原来这个问题还真有完美的解决方案呢 !比尔那家伙当然很小气了,跑过来找我质问了.不过不管怎样,我真是觉得不好意思呢! 本篇文章将介绍如何完美解决实现Form认证后无法再

一步一步SharePoint 2007之十五:实现Form认证(5)

更改认证的Provider 摘要 本篇文章将记录实现Form认证的第五部分--更改认证的Provider. 前面各项准备工作都做完了,现在我们就来进行实现Form认证的最后一步设置吧! 正文 下面将记录每一步的实现过程. 1.首先打开SharePoint 3.0 Central Administration,然后打开Application Managerment管理页面 .这些页面都是些老面孔了:) 2.在Application Managerment管理页面中单击Authentication

一步一步SharePoint 2007之十二:实现Form认证(2)

创建添加管理帐户的工程 摘要 本篇文章将记录实现Form认证的第二部分--创建添加管理帐户的工程.为了完成本部分的操作,希 望您已经安装了Microsoft Visual Studio 2005:) 之所以要创建添加管理帐户的工程,是因为采用Form认证后,域用户就不能再使用了,因此必须预先 创建一个网站的管理员帐户. 正文 下面将记录每一步的实现过程. 1.首先打开Visual Studio 2005,开始创建一个项目. 2.这里笔者选择创建一个ASP.NET Web Application项

一步一步SharePoint 2007之六:改变一个网站的导航栏

摘要 上一篇文章中,我们讲到向网站中添加了一个子网站,但是子网站的在导航栏中位置却不是我们希望 的位置,这让我们的女神计划受到了一定的阻碍,那么,我们有没有办法改变她在导航栏中的位置呢? 本篇文章将介绍如何改变一个网站的导航栏. 正文 一步一步操作过的朋友一定会发现,在Site Actions菜单中有两个有些类似的菜单项,一个是Modify Navigation,另外一个是Manager Content and Structure,这两个项目似乎都跟本篇文章要解决的问题 有关. 不过,在需要改变